SSM框架下的智慧社区电商系统开发

版权申诉
0 下载量 38 浏览量 更新于2024-09-30 收藏 24.18MB ZIP 举报
资源摘要信息:"Java项目基于SSM实现的智慧社区电子商务系统+代码+论文+答辩PPT" Java项目: 该项目是使用Java语言开发的智慧社区电子商务系统,Java语言具有跨平台、面向对象等特点,非常适合构建复杂的企业级应用。 SSM框架: SSM是Spring、Spring MVC和MyBatis三个框架的组合。Spring是一个轻量级的控制反转(IoC)和面向切面(AOP)的容器框架;Spring MVC是Spring提供的一个基于 MVC 设计模式的请求驱动类型的轻量级 Web 框架;MyBatis是一个支持定制化 SQL、存储过程以及高级映射的持久层框架。SSM框架组合在Java开发中广泛应用,能够简化开发流程,提升开发效率。 商品展示与交易: 智慧社区电子商务系统中,商品展示与交易功能是核心模块之一。用户可以在系统中浏览社区周边的商品信息,包括但不限于日用品、生鲜食品等。系统支持在线购买,用户可以享受便捷的购物体验。这一模块涉及的技术点包括商品信息管理、在线支付接口对接、购物车管理等。 用户管理与个性化推荐: 系统支持用户注册、登录,用户可以管理个人信息、收货地址等。基于用户行为分析,系统能提供个性化商品推荐,提升用户满意度。这需要系统具备用户行为追踪、数据分析和推荐算法等方面的技术能力。 社区团购与优惠: 社区团购模式允许居民集体下单享受更低价格,这是一种有效的营销策略,能够增加用户粘性和销售量。系统还需定期发布优惠券、满减活动等,以此促进消费。这一模块涉及的技术点包括订单处理、优惠策略管理、促销活动管理等。 生活服务预约: 系统整合了家政、维修、教育、医疗等多种生活服务,用户可以快速预约所需服务。这不仅提升了居民的生活便利性,也帮助服务提供者提高了效率。这一模块涉及服务信息管理、预约调度算法、支付与评价系统等。 社区互动与文化建设: 社区互动与文化建设是提升社区凝聚力的重要模块,系统提供了社区论坛、活动板块,便于居民交流,同时组织线上线下的文化、教育活动,丰富居民精神生活。这一模块需要具备内容管理系统(CMS)、活动管理、用户互动交流等功能。 数据库文件(db.sql): 系统中包含的数据库脚本文件,用于初始化系统数据库,创建必要的数据表和视图,导入预设数据。数据库是任何业务系统的核心,涉及到数据存储、查询、事务管理等关键功能。 论文(doc): 包含项目开发的详细过程、技术选型、系统架构、功能实现、测试结果等方面的论述。论文有助于理解项目的全貌,为项目的总结和学习提供了书面材料。 答辩PPT: 在项目答辩中使用的演示文件,通常概括项目的主要内容、亮点、技术难点及解决方案等。PPT形式直观展示项目的成果和亮点,有助于答辩时对项目的准确表达。 说明文档(txt): 提供关于项目安装、配置、运行和使用等方面的操作说明和参考信息。说明文档对用户而言是理解系统如何运行的重要资源。 智慧社区电子商务系统的开发和部署,不仅需要技术上的实现,还需要考虑用户体验、社区文化的融合和运营策略等多个维度。该系统的成功实现,能够为居民带来更加智能、便捷的生活体验,并为社区服务提供更加高效的运作模式。